Global Thermal Motor Protector Market Definition

Thermal protection is a type of fan motor preservation that kicks in when a motor operating at the rated voltage locks up for whatever reason while power is still being supplied. It utilizes a thermal relay inside the motor to break the circuit to the winding coil when the temperatures drop below the level which would lead to burning. The protection hinders fires or damage to electrical components resulting from excessive heat in power sources or other devices. A thermal protector is an electronic appliance that is used to protect sensitive components of a piece of machinery from elevated temperatures. The role of these devices is to instantly disconnect the power supply when the temperature reaches high the maximum permissible limits, thereby reducing the heat damage.

The Global Thermal Motor Protector is classified as Overload Protection, Low Voltage Protection, Phase Failure Voltage, and Phase Reversal Voltage. Three-phase motors frequently experience phase failure. If any of the phases generate electricity the motor is completely separated for any purpose, the motor continues running on the remaining two phases. This is recognized as phase failure. Low-voltage protection is an asset of circuits that means that when the voltage gets back after a power failure, loads do not automatically switch back on and require additional input from the controller. It is used to detect excessive heat conditions and disabling power to circuit boards The preventive measure inhibits fires or damage to electronics caused by massive heat in power sources or other supplies.

Global Thermal Motor Protector Market Overview

The growth of the market for thermal protectors is being driven by a variety of factors, including enhanced efficiency and power generation equipment leading to increased working temperatures and enhanced adoption rates all over geographic areas. Moreover, This type disconnects the current at preset temperatures and re-establishes the current when the temperatures return to normal. The fuse is composed of two temperature-sensitive metallic leaves that are generally in contact throughout normal operating conditions. When the temperature increases, the parts respond to the heat and bend in such a way that they come into contact with the openings. This closes the circuit and inhibits any further heating.

When the temperature drops, the parts reassemble and current resumes start to flow which leads to an increase in the growth of the Global Thermal Motor Protector Market throughout the forecasted period. A one-time fusible link, including an electrical fuse, is replaced when it blows. This fuse has a temperature-sensitive link that melts when exposed to high temperatures.
